Those pieces are black and unpainted because they're the most likely ones to scrape the ground and the scuffs that end up on them are much less noticeable than if painted when the black starts showing through the paint. They can also be cleaned back up with a deburring tool to have a nice smooth shape again by scraping off the burrs.
